GHS re-strategizes to deal with Ghana’s Covid-19 vaccine hesitancy

The Ghana Health Service (GHS) says it is working on new strategies to deal with vaccine hesitancy. Large quantities of Covid-19 vaccines in the Volta Region have expired amid vaccine hesitancy in the region.

According to the Ghana Health Service in the region, close to 10% of vaccines have gone to waste there.

Director-General of the Ghana Health Service, (GHS) Dr. Patrick Kuma-Aboagye at the sidelines of a programme in Accra, said the Ghana Health Service will ensure that these setbacks and vaccine expiration do not happen going forward.

To this end, it will intensify education and awareness to get a greater number of Ghanaians vaccinated.
